Tomomi Sasaki is a scholar working on Molecular Biology, Genetics and Immunology. According to data from OpenAlex, Tomomi Sasaki has authored 15 papers receiving a total of 412 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Molecular Biology, 5 papers in Genetics and 3 papers in Immunology. Recurrent topics in Tomomi Sasaki's work include Virus-based gene therapy research (5 papers), Viral gastroenteritis research and epidemiology (2 papers) and Viral Infectious Diseases and Gene Expression in Insects (2 papers). Tomomi Sasaki is often cited by papers focused on Virus-based gene therapy research (5 papers), Viral gastroenteritis research and epidemiology (2 papers) and Viral Infectious Diseases and Gene Expression in Insects (2 papers). Tomomi Sasaki collaborates with scholars based in Japan, United Kingdom and Italy. Tomomi Sasaki's co-authors include Kenji Kawabata, Hiroyuki Mizuguchi, Fuminori Sakurai, Naoya Koizumi, Takao Hayakawa, Tomoko Yamaguchi, Chisei Ra, Peter Bradding, Yoshimichi Okayama and Kazumitsu Ohmori and has published in prestigious journals such as SHILAP Revista de lepidopterología, The Journal of Immunology and Biochemical and Biophysical Research Communications.
